DTC C2206: Re-Execution Of Variant Coding: Diagnosis
Required Special Tools:
- MB991958 Scan Tool (M.U.T.-III Sub Assembly)
- MB991824: Vehicle Communication Interface (V.C.I.)
- MB991827 M.U.T.-III USB Cable
- MB991910 M.U.T.-III Main Harness A
- STEP 1. Using scan tool MB991958, diagnose the CAN bus lines.
Using scan tool MB991958, diagnose the CAN bus lines.
Q: Is the check result normal?
- YES: Go to Step 2.
- NO: Repair the CAN bus lines. (Refer to TROUBLESHOOTING .) After repairing the CAN bus line, go to Step 7.
- STEP 2. Scan tool diagnostic trouble code
Check that the diagnostic trouble code U1415 or U1417 is set in ASC-ECU.
Q: Is any DTC set?
- YES: Perform troubleshooting for the diagnostic trouble code that is set. (Refer to DIAGNOSTIC TROUBLE CODE CHART .)
- NO: Go to Step 3.
- STEP 3. Scan tool diagnostic trouble code for other systems
Use scan tool to check that the vehicles information-related DTC is set by the ETACS-ECU.
Q: Is any DTC set?
- YES: Troubleshoot the relevant diagnostic trouble code, and then go to Step 4.
- NO: Go to Step 4.
- STEP 4. ETACS-ECU coding data check
Check the following coding data stored in ETACS-ECU. (Refer to CODING TABLE .)
Vehicle line
OK: LANCER EVO
Transmission
OK (Vehicles without TC-SST): 5MT
OK (Vehicles with TC-SST): TC-SST
Engine type
OK: D4 V.V.T. 2.0L TC
Engine power
OK: Normal
Chassis Type for A.S.C.
OK: Type 1
Final drive
OK: AWD FF Base
Transfer
OK: ACD
SAS
OK: Present
AWD
OK: Not present
TCM
OK (Vehicles without TC-SST): Not present
OK (Vehicles with TC-SST): Present
ACDAYC
OK: Present
Q: Is the check result normal?
- YES: Go to Step 6.
- NO: Go to Step 5.
- STEP 5. ETACS-ECU variant coding
Perform the variant coding to the ETACS-ECU.
